WebCensuses of American Indians. Despite being the original inhabitants of the land that is today the United States, American Indians and Alaska Natives have not always found themselves represented in the decennial census. Article 1 Section 2 of the U.S. Constitution originally excluded “Indians not taxed” from enumeration in the census. WebRecommended Guidelines for State Recognition of Indian Tribes. Web1 jun. 2024 · Approximately 4,871,103 million American Indians and Alaska Natives are of voting age.2. About 29% of American Indians and Alaska Natives are under the age of 18, while 21.9% of the total U.S. population is under the age of 18. 3. The median age on reservations is 29, while the median age for the total U.S. population is 38. 4. WebCalifornia Tribal Communities. According to most recent census data, California is home to more people of Native American/ Alaska Native heritage than any other state in the Country. There are currently 109 federally recognized Indian tribes in California and several non-federally recognized tribes petitioning for federal recognition through ... Alaska, Oklahoma and New Mexico have the highest population share of American Indians and … WebAt least 29 distinct groups of Indians lived within South Carolina. These groups are called tribes. Today, the many places in our state that bear the names of tribes attest to the important role Indians played in South Carolina's history.
